Upper Respiratory Infection
A medical condition characterized by the infection of the upper respiratory tract, often involving the nose, throat, and sinuses.
Antitussive
A type of medication designed to suppress coughing, often used in the treatment of chronic coughing symptoms.
Antihistamine
A type of medication used to relieve allergic reactions by blocking the action of histamine.
Schedule III
A classification for drugs that have a moderate to low potential for physical and psychological dependence, as defined by regulatory authorities.
